Disallow "=" in names of reloptions and foreign-data options.

We store values for these options as array elements with the syntax
"name=value", hence a name containing "=" confuses matters when
it's time to read the array back in. Since validation of the
options is often done (long) after this conversion to array format,
that leads to confusing and off-point error messages. We can
improve matters by rejecting names containing "=" up-front.

(Probably a better design would have involved pairs of array
elements, but it's too late now --- and anyway, there's no
evident use-case for option names like this. We already
reject such names in some other contexts such as GUCs.)
